ISO 45001:2018 Occupational Health & Safety Management System - Internal Auditor Course

Course Duration

16 hours (2 days)

Course Overview

Learners will be able to understand:

The key changes introduced in ISO 45001.

The enhanced requirements concerning process thinking and use of the process model to prepare for an internal audit.

How to audit the effective implementation of processes, taking into consideration the context of the organization, risks and opportunities and monitoring and measurement requirements.

The requirements for leadership and identify related audit evidence.
